Moving to Uruguay is full of first-hand information on what it’s really like to move to this small nation.
Written from the perspective of an expat and a Uruguayan, it is bursting with need-to-know information, from big things like how to get a visa to smaller things, such as a breakdown of customs unique to Uruguay. It is laid out in an easy-to-read manner to avoid overwhelming the reader.
We also provide links to useful websites and apps that Uruguayans themselves use to make their lives easier.
Inside Moving to Uruguay you will find:
· Advice and references to help you decide if it is actually feasible to move.
· Language and culture help to put you in the Uruguayan mindset.
· A guide to expat renting and a breakdown of the different cities and neighbourhoods.
· An introduction to the school system with details of different schools and créches.
· Personal tips coming straight from our experience and mistakes.
· Photos to show you day-to-day life in Uruguay.
· A list of contacts for over 100 different hobbies to kick off your social life.
· Over 30 categories full of relevant, up-to-date information.
Written and researched by Juan Ignacio Pita and Claire O’Brien - Feeling Abroad
